The People's Bank of China conducted its first mid-month overnight reverse repo operation, a short-term liquidity tool, to support bond markets amid tightening conditions.
TL;DR
- PBOC executed an unprecedented mid-month overnight reverse repo to inject liquidity.
- This signals proactive monetary fine-tuning outside regular schedule windows.
- Bond market yields softened following the intervention.
